Barton G. Set to Sell Miami Beach Mansion for $35 Million

Recently, it’s hard not to notice the buzz surrounding the luxury real estate scene in Miami Beach, especially with a high-profile listing like the waterfront mansion formerly owned by Barton G. Weiss. After all, when a property like this enters the market at a hefty price of $35 million, it naturally draws attention from all corners of the town. Walking past its expansive grounds, one can’t help but admire the property’s stunning Mediterranean Revival architecture, with its intricate terracotta-tiled roofs and striking coral stone façades. The way it stands imposingly against the backdrop of the turquoise waters of Biscayne Bay is a quintessential representation of opulent South Florida living.

This mansion, locked under contract, indicates a growing demand for premium real estate in Miami Beach. Potential buyers seem to be undeterred even at this price point, often seeking the lifestyle that accompanies a prestigious address. It’s not just about the property itself; it’s about the entire ambiance of the area. The way the sun gleams off the water and life unfolds along favored beach drives creates a unique charm that attracts wealthy individuals looking for both investment and sanctuary.

The property flaunts enviable features, including 10,000 square feet of indoor space that provides ample room for entertaining, family gatherings, or simply enjoying everyday life in accordance with the relaxing beach lifestyle. Imagine stepping into the airy living areas that seamlessly blend indoor and outdoor spaces. The expansive windows not only allow natural light to flood the rooms but also treat residents to breathtaking views of the bay, where one can easily watch boats gliding by or enjoy the iconic Miami sunsets.

Beyond mere aesthetics, the functional layout resonates with local tastes. Here, an open floor plan encourages a natural flow that suits casual entertaining as well as formal gatherings. The gourmet kitchen is tailored for those who appreciate culinary arts, complete with high-end finishes and state-of-the-art appliances.
